        public object Invoke(IModelBinder handler, HttpContext context)
        {
            MethodInfo m = null;

            if (string.IsNullOrEmpty(method))
            {
                // call the request method
                // if no method is passed then well call the method by HTTP verb (GET, POST, DELETE, UPDATE)
                method = context.Request.RequestType.ToUpper();
            }
            m = handler.GetType().GetMethod(method);

            List <object> a = new List <object>();

            if (m == null)
            {
                if (method.ToLower() == "help")
                {
                    m = handler.GetType().BaseType.GetMethod("Help");
                }
                else
                {
                    throw new Exception(string.Format("Method {0} not found", method));
                }
            }
            else
            {
                // evaluate the handler and method attributes against Http allowed verbs

                /*
                 *               The logic here is:
                 *	-> if no attribute is found means it allows every verb
                 *	-> is a method have verb attributes defined then it will ignore the ones on the class
                 *	-> verb attributes on the class are applied to all methods without verb attributes
                 */
                var handlerSupportedVerbs = handler.GetType().GetCustomAttributes(typeof(HttpVerbAttribute), true).Cast <HttpVerbAttribute>();
                var methodSupportedVerbs  = m.GetCustomAttributes(typeof(HttpVerbAttribute), true).Cast <HttpVerbAttribute>();

                bool VerbAllowedOnMethod  = (methodSupportedVerbs.Count() == 0);
                bool VerbAllowedOnHandler = (handlerSupportedVerbs.Count() == 0);
                if (methodSupportedVerbs.Count() > 0)
                {
                    VerbAllowedOnMethod = methodSupportedVerbs.FirstOrDefault(x => x.HttpVerb == context.Request.RequestType.ToUpper()) != null;
                }
                else if (handlerSupportedVerbs.Count() > 0)
                {
                    VerbAllowedOnHandler = handlerSupportedVerbs.FirstOrDefault(x => x.HttpVerb == context.Request.RequestType.ToUpper()) != null;
                }

                if (!VerbAllowedOnMethod || !VerbAllowedOnHandler)
                {
                    throw new HttpVerbNotAllowedException();
                }
            }

            foreach (var param in m.GetParameters())
            {
                a.Add(ProcessProperty(param.Name, param.ParameterType, string.Empty));
            }

            // OnMethodInvoke -> Invoke -> AfterMethodInvoke
            OnMethodInvokeArgs cancelInvoke = new OnMethodInvokeArgs(m);

            handler.OnMethodInvoke(cancelInvoke);

            object invokeResult = null;

            if (!cancelInvoke.Cancel)
            {
                invokeResult = m.Invoke(handler, a.ToArray());
                handler.AfterMethodInvoke(invokeResult);
            }

            return(invokeResult);
        }
